Beach getaways

The town of Quy Nhon is famous for its beautiful beaches, which are situated inside a bay that is gently curved and extends all the way to the town's eastern boundaries. If you want to hang out and get a natural tan, then this endless length of smooth sands is the best spot to do it, making it the perfect area to linger. Additionally, there are a few beachside bars and eateries to choose from. If you would want something refreshing to drink or a snack to eat, you won't have to worry about a thing! Swimming certainly makes one ravenous! As the sun begins to set, the beach becomes more crowded with visitors who have come to take in the breathtaking sunsets. Make certain to get there early and get a good place so you can take in the breathtaking view of the sun gently sinking below the horizon. Sand dunes

The Phuong Mai peninsula, on which the well-known Nhon Ly beach is located, is just around 20 kilometres away from Quy Nhon. These locations provide a refreshing change of scenery. You'll not only be able to see enormous sand dunes right adjacent to the Nhon Ly beach, but you'll also find a location that is ideal for learning how to sandboard there. The local tour companies can provide you with the necessary equipment if you would want to attempt sliding down the dunes.
